Transaction 684a82657b4ac9964e9e85a4ad5d7c6f15edfd8f7537cb406b9855c62f4c680a
1 Input
1 Output
-
684a82657b4ac9964e9e85a4ad5d7c6f15edfd8f7537cb406b9855c62f4c680a:0
- value
- 2959876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03434351b4cc94dc5588196a9682f7c29d38268e OP_EQUAL
- address
- 31zGXdcNDvT1ZbW2vfUQ7AzBhTnSaccnrG